Workshop on Environmental Metrology

On behalf of the Natural Environment Research Council (NERC), with additional support from the Science & Technology Facilities Council (STFC), the Environmental Monitoring Subgroup of the Electronics, Sensors, Photonics Knowledge Transfer Network (ESPKTN) are hosting a workshop on Environmental Metrology, at the Grand Connaught Rooms in Covent Garden, London on 11 May 2011.

Presentations will be given by STFC, the National Physical Laboratory and the Laboratory of the Government Chemist, with a keynote presentation by Professor Alastair Lewis, NERC Technologies Theme Leader. For more information and a full agenda please visit the ESPKTN website Link to external site.

The open event has been designed to appeal to both scientists working in this topic in the UK's research infrastructure; including national measurement institutes, higher education institutions and NERC research and collaborative centres; and also to industrial manufacturers and users of instrumentation and data.
